The Impact of Drug Shortages on Patients

This chapter explores the challenges faced by patients like Sarah Louise Butler due to drug shortages, with a focus on methotrexate for rheumatoid arthritis. It discusses the switch to a more expensive drug, Simzia, the complexities of pharmaceutical production, and the underlying reasons for drug shortages in the U.S. Market forces, competition, and profitability issues are highlighted as contributing factors to the persistent shortages of critical medications.
